How has been Altigreen’ journey so far? What makes it stands apart in the growing competitive market?
Altigreen’s vision is to make the world better for future generations by eliminating carbon from road transport. It is an aggressively growing company that manufactures commercial electric vehicles which are best fit for last mile transportation. As an engineering first company, Altigreen focuses on technological innovation with inhouse Motor, Controller, Battery Management System, & Telematics design and manufacturing capabilities. Excluding the Li-cells, there is 93% domestic value add in our products.
Altigreen’s range of vehicle has been engineered, designed after in-depth understanding of customer load and usage pattern in India, is Made in India and Made for India Product . Moreover, the company has been granted with 27 Global patents. The manufacturing unit has been set up in Malur, Karnataka with annual capacity of 55000 units and have expanded footprints in 20 Cities across India through strong dealer and service network. With the make-in-India push, electric mobility is ready to travel in urban to narrow-road rural areas. So, what are you doing to ensure charging requirements & minimize range anxiety?
Range ANXIETY happens for 2 reasons: (1) the tested range of the battery pack is LESS than the typical (daily) distance travelled by the user; and (2) the range from the battery is not consistent with each charge.
Altigreen addresses this as follows:
Battery capacity: We offer 11kWhr battery which gives a ARAI certified range of 151km. With potential overloading, harsh environmental conditions and unprofessional driving, the vehicle still delivers a 120km range on city roads. This range is more than the typical 90-100km that most cargo operators currently use their fossil fuel vehicles.
Better Range Prediction: Altigreen’s AI/ML and Data Science teams are constantly working to fine tune our range prediction algorithms. As volume of data increases and more vehicles are used in various terrains and payloads, the learning improves, reducing any anxiety (for Distance to Empty). The same data from the moving vehicle can be used to proactively alert the driver of the battery charge (SoC) and/or its instantaneous health, thus reducing anxiety.
Increase Range on demand: Earlier this year, Altigreen and Exponent Energy announced their partnership aimed at making rapid charging a reality for electric vehicles on Indian roads with the launch of the world’s fastest charging electric vehicle. neEV TEZ promises 0 to 100% battery charge in 15 minutes only. Through this platform we will ensure maximum utilization of the vehicle owing to its low charging time, thereby resulting in more trips on a single day and high earnings opportunity.
Expansion of charging infrastructure: One of the biggest challenges for electric vehicles (EVs) is the limited availability of charging infrastructure. To address this issue, we have tied up with many charging service providers including Massive to setup AC001 (220V/16A) chargers across India. Exponent Energy team has planned to set up 100+ charging station as phase one deployment in Bangalore alone and further scaling to pan India make charging stations accessible to EV owners.
